Qatar mild-steel enquiries for infrastructure, commercial construction and support work are clearer when structural/fabrication drawings, exact section or plate dimensions and project-zone delivery details are supplied together. For Decking Sheets (MS), include the drawing or BOQ reference where approval, profile, finish or dimensional requirements are project-controlled.
Match deck profile, thickness, sheet length, support spacing and slab design to the structural drawing. Where composite action is intended, coordinate stud layout, bearing condition, overlaps and concrete design requirements with the project engineer. Qatar RFQs should also identify the project zone/city, inspection or document needs, packing and expected delivery window.
